Sustainable fashion frugality is gaining significant traction, driven by increasing consumer awareness of environmental and ethical issues within the UK fashion industry. A recent study indicated that 68% of UK consumers are now actively seeking more sustainable clothing options, highlighting a growing market for second-hand and ethically produced garments. This shift is strongly influenced by social media, which acts as a powerful platform for promoting sustainable fashion practices and connecting conscious consumers with brands and initiatives aligned with their values.

Social media platforms like Instagram and TikTok showcase sustainable fashion frugality through various means, including thrifting hauls, upcycling tutorials, and brand spotlights emphasizing ethical production. This increased visibility is vital in challenging fast fashion's dominance and fostering a circular economy. The influence of social media influencers promoting sustainable alternatives is undeniable, leading to a significant boost in demand for pre-owned clothing. According to a survey, 42% of 18-35 year olds in the UK source their clothes from secondhand markets. This demonstrates the significant impact of social media on driving sustainable fashion frugality choices.
